CIRCUITRY AND METHODS FOR IMPLEMENTING INPUT/OUTPUT EXTENSIONS FOR TRUST DOMAINS

Systems, methods, and apparatuses for implementing input/output extensions for trust domains are described. In one example, a hardware processor includes a hardware processor core comprising a trust domain manager to manage one or more hardware isolated virtual machines as a respective trust domain...

Full description

Saved in:
Bibliographic Details
Main Authors Basak, Abhishek, Geisler, Eric, Sankaran, Rajesh, Kakaiya, Utkarsh Y, Shanbhogue, Vedvyas, Vakharwala, Rupin, Sahita, Ravi
Format Patent
LanguageEnglish
Published 29.06.2023
Subjects
Online AccessGet full text

Cover

Loading…
Abstract Systems, methods, and apparatuses for implementing input/output extensions for trust domains are described. In one example, a hardware processor includes a hardware processor core comprising a trust domain manager to manage one or more hardware isolated virtual machines as a respective trust domain with a region of protected memory, and input/output memory management unit (IOMMU) circuitry coupled between the hardware processor core and an input/output device, wherein the IOMMU circuitry is to, for a request from the input/output device for a direct memory access of a protected memory of a trust domain, allow the direct memory access in response to a field in the request being set to indicate the input/output device is in a trusted computing base of the trust domain.
AbstractList Systems, methods, and apparatuses for implementing input/output extensions for trust domains are described. In one example, a hardware processor includes a hardware processor core comprising a trust domain manager to manage one or more hardware isolated virtual machines as a respective trust domain with a region of protected memory, and input/output memory management unit (IOMMU) circuitry coupled between the hardware processor core and an input/output device, wherein the IOMMU circuitry is to, for a request from the input/output device for a direct memory access of a protected memory of a trust domain, allow the direct memory access in response to a field in the request being set to indicate the input/output device is in a trusted computing base of the trust domain.
Author Basak, Abhishek
Geisler, Eric
Vakharwala, Rupin
Kakaiya, Utkarsh Y
Shanbhogue, Vedvyas
Sahita, Ravi
Sankaran, Rajesh
Author_xml – fullname: Basak, Abhishek
– fullname: Geisler, Eric
– fullname: Sankaran, Rajesh
– fullname: Kakaiya, Utkarsh Y
– fullname: Shanbhogue, Vedvyas
– fullname: Vakharwala, Rupin
– fullname: Sahita, Ravi
BookMark eNqNyr0KwjAQAOAMOvjTdzhwFmtK3UOa2gNzKckFdCpF4iRtob4_CvoATt_yrcViGIe0Eq1GryOyv4GiCqzhxlUBaucBbXsx1hAjnQGpjXxwkT-AubKhgI6-kX0MDJWzCilsxfLRP-eU_dyIXW1YN_s0jV2ap_6ehvTqYpC5LGReliepjsV_6w295jJo
ContentType Patent
DBID EVB
DatabaseName esp@cenet
DatabaseTitleList
Database_xml – sequence: 1
  dbid: EVB
  name: esp@cenet
  url: http://worldwide.espacenet.com/singleLineSearch?locale=en_EP
  sourceTypes: Open Access Repository
DeliveryMethod fulltext_linktorsrc
Discipline Medicine
Chemistry
Sciences
Physics
ExternalDocumentID US2023205562A1
GroupedDBID EVB
ID FETCH-epo_espacenet_US2023205562A13
IEDL.DBID EVB
IngestDate Fri Jul 19 13:55:12 EDT 2024
IsOpenAccess true
IsPeerReviewed false
IsScholarly false
Language English
LinkModel DirectLink
MergedId FETCHMERGED-epo_espacenet_US2023205562A13
Notes Application Number: US202117560251
OpenAccessLink https://worldwide.espacenet.com/publicationDetails/biblio?FT=D&date=20230629&DB=EPODOC&CC=US&NR=2023205562A1
ParticipantIDs epo_espacenet_US2023205562A1
PublicationCentury 2000
PublicationDate 20230629
PublicationDateYYYYMMDD 2023-06-29
PublicationDate_xml – month: 06
  year: 2023
  text: 20230629
  day: 29
PublicationDecade 2020
PublicationYear 2023
RelatedCompanies Intel Corporation
RelatedCompanies_xml – name: Intel Corporation
Score 3.466916
Snippet Systems, methods, and apparatuses for implementing input/output extensions for trust domains are described. In one example, a hardware processor includes a...
SourceID epo
SourceType Open Access Repository
SubjectTerms CALCULATING
COMPUTING
COUNTING
ELECTRIC DIGITAL DATA PROCESSING
PHYSICS
Title CIRCUITRY AND METHODS FOR IMPLEMENTING INPUT/OUTPUT EXTENSIONS FOR TRUST DOMAINS
URI https://worldwide.espacenet.com/publicationDetails/biblio?FT=D&date=20230629&DB=EPODOC&locale=&CC=US&NR=2023205562A1
hasFullText 1
inHoldings 1
isFullTextHit
isPrint
link http://utb.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wfV1bT8IwFD4heH1T1HhB00TD28LYxoAHYqAbMuMu2VqDT4RtJTExg8iMf9_TAuoTT00vadqTnnP6tadfAR5adja30OhpeprONMvO21raRWMozLll61ank60DZAN7zK3nSXtSgY_tWxjFE_qtyBFRozLU91LZ6-XfIZajYitXzfQdixaPI9Z3Ght0LPfTCKCdYd-NQiekDUr7PGkEsaozJHGMMUCstCc30pJp330dyncpy_9OZXQC-xH2V5SnUBFFDY7o9u-1Ghz6myvvGhyoGM1shYUbPVydQUS9mHKPxW9kEDjEd9k4dBKCiI54fvSiGPq94Il4QcRZM-QME-JOmBtI27luyGKeMOKE_gAB_Dncj1xGxxoOcvorkylP_s_IvIBqsSjEJRDd7OZd0RZCN3Irn89SQ8-MVp6beiZ6uGyuoL6rp-vd1TdwLLMyVsro1aFafn6JW_TKZXqnhPkDyWeJ3w
link.rule.ids 230,309,786,891,25594,76906
linkProvider European Patent Office
linkToHtml http://utb.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wfV3dT8IwEL8Q_MA3RY0fqE00vC2MbQx4IAa24absI1tn4ImwrSQmZhCZ8d_3WkB54qnJXXNpm961v_b6K8BTU0_nGgY9SU6SmaTpWUtKOhgMmTrXdFlrt9N1gqyn27H2Om6NS_C5fQsjeEJ_BDkielSK_l6IeL38P8QyRW7lqpF8oGjxPKQ9s75Bx3w_jQDaHPSswDd9o24YvTiqe6HQKZw4RukjVjpoc35evnl6H_B3KcvdRWV4CocB2suLMyixvAoVY_v3WhWO3c2VdxWORI5mukLhxg9X5xAYTmjEDg0npO-ZxLWo7ZsRQURHHDcYCYZ-x3shjhfEtOHHFAtijanl8di5rkjDOKLE9N0-AvgLeBxa1LAlbOT0b0ymcbTbI_USyvkiZ1dAZLWTdViLMVnJtGw-SxQ5VZpZpsop6-K0uYbaPks3-9UPULGpO5qOHO_tFk64iudNKd0alIuvb3aHK3SR3IuB_QVk4IzM
openUrl ctx_ver=Z39.88-2004&ctx_enc=info%3Aofi%2Fenc%3AUTF-8&rfr_id=info%3Asid%2Fsummon.serialssolutions.com&rft_val_fmt=info%3Aofi%2Ffmt%3Akev%3Amtx%3Apatent&rft.title=CIRCUITRY+AND+METHODS+FOR+IMPLEMENTING+INPUT%2FOUTPUT+EXTENSIONS+FOR+TRUST+DOMAINS&rft.inventor=Basak%2C+Abhishek&rft.inventor=Geisler%2C+Eric&rft.inventor=Sankaran%2C+Rajesh&rft.inventor=Kakaiya%2C+Utkarsh+Y&rft.inventor=Shanbhogue%2C+Vedvyas&rft.inventor=Vakharwala%2C+Rupin&rft.inventor=Sahita%2C+Ravi&rft.date=2023-06-29&rft.externalDBID=A1&rft.externalDocID=US2023205562A1